Itinerary
This is a typical itinerary for this product

Pass By: Nilsenhjørnet, Kjerkgata 1, 7374 Røros, Norway

The tour starts at the Nilsenhjørnet park in Røros

Pass By: Bergmannsgata, Røros, Norway

The tour takes you down Bergmannsgata - one of two famous streets in the town.

Pass By: Røros Municipality, Norway

The tour briefly stops outside the municipality.

Pass By: Slegghaugan, Roros 7374 Norway

The tour passes the Slegghaugan - a small mountain made up of waste from mining

Pass By: Roros Church, Kjerkgata, Roros 7374 Norway

The tour passes the Røros Church.

Pass By: Kjerkgata, Røros, Norway

The tour ends on Kjerkgata, a street in Røros.

Pass By: Roros Museum Smelthytta, Lorentz Lossius gata 45, Roros 7374 Norway

The tour takes you passed the Røros Museum Smelthytta.
